commit | ef9debc996554a32726c65261df0aa8a04d482b6 | [log] [tgz] |
---|---|---|
author | Doroszlai, Attila <adoroszlai@apache.org> | Wed Mar 17 15:08:25 2021 +0100 |
committer | Tsz-Wo Nicholas Sze <szetszwo@apache.org> | Fri Mar 19 09:20:46 2021 +0800 |
tree | 0ed227c86b65f38b731fe0e49a25815dc82ac4f3 | |
parent | b085f911ab82433e7f4ff2f6bf06c2c6b95d1379 [diff] |
RATIS-1343. Add basic CI check for ratis-thirdparty (#13)
All bundled thirdparty dependencies are centralized in the ratis-thirdparty module and the ratis-thirdparty-hadoop module. These modules are located in a separated repository (https://github.com/apache/incubator-ratis-thirdparty) but not attached to the core Apache Ratis repository (https://git-wip-us.apache.org/repos/asf?p=incubator-ratis.git) as they only need to change when one of these dependencies are changed. All dependencies included in ratis-thirdparty/ratis-thirdparty-hadoop must be relocated to a different package to ensure no downstream classpath pollution.
See also: https://github.com/apache/incubator-ratis/blob/master/BUILDING.md